BTFON

At first glance it seems like a you share yours and I'll share mine type scheme. I'd be a bit wary tbh and read up on the FAQs, especially with the new Digital Economy Bill...

It is automatically turned on for every BT Broadband wireless - I can 'see' 3 BTFON networks in my street alone. Using the map on the btfon.com site showed about 30 on my (small) estate.
